WebOct 2, 2014 · Transport of a deprotonated cysteine is likely to be accomplished by the same transport mechanism as glutamate and other acidic EAAT substrates as previously proposed . Deprotonated cysteine bound in the substrate-binding site along with the co-transported Na + and proton would be translocated and released intracellularly. They all use a S − anion of a cysteine side chain as the nucleophile in peptide-bond … dhs to usd currencyThe first step in the reaction mechanism by which cysteine proteases catalyze the hydrolysis of peptide bonds is deprotonation of a thiol in the enzyme's active site by an adjacent amino acid with a basic side chain, usually a histidine residue. The next step is nucleophilic attack by the deprotonated cysteine's anionic sulfur on the substrate carbonyl carbon.
